In patients with viral meningitis, there is often no significant change in cranial pressure in mild cases, and the patient may only show dizziness, headache, nausea, etc., which are not very serious symptoms. However, in severe cases, it does not heal on its own, so if you suspect that you have viral meningitis or have headache and fever, it is advisable to enter the hospital as soon as possible for diagnosis and, if necessary, for systematic treatment of viral meningitis.
